Eye Findings in Two Patients Exposed to Pepper Spray
Murat Atabey Özer.
Abstract
In recent years, pepper spray is a defense tool used frequently in both personal and social events. In this case report, follow-up and treatment management in two patients exposed to pepper spray were presented. In such cases, we think that early intervention and quick removal of the active substance is an effective way to prevent permanent damage, and also examination of frequent changes of ocular findings should be constantly made
